本文目录导读:
随着互联网技术的飞速发展,负载均衡系统在保障网站和应用系统稳定运行方面发挥着至关重要的作用,本文将详细解析负载均衡系统的设置方法,并结合实际案例,探讨最佳实践,以帮助读者深入了解并优化负载均衡系统。
负载均衡系统概述
1、定义:负载均衡系统是指将请求分发到多个服务器上,以实现负载均衡,提高系统整体性能的一种技术。
2、分类:根据实现方式,负载均衡系统主要分为以下几类:
(1)硬件负载均衡:采用专用硬件设备实现负载均衡,如F5、Citrix等。
图片来源于网络,如有侵权联系删除
(2)软件负载均衡:利用现有服务器资源,通过软件实现负载均衡,如Nginx、LVS等。
(3)云负载均衡:基于云计算平台,如阿里云、腾讯云等提供的负载均衡服务。
3、作用:负载均衡系统具有以下作用:
(1)提高系统吞吐量:通过将请求分发到多个服务器,提高系统整体处理能力。
(2)增强系统可靠性:当某台服务器出现故障时,负载均衡系统可自动将请求转发至其他正常服务器。
(3)优化资源利用:合理分配请求,使服务器资源得到充分利用。
负载均衡系统设置方法
1、硬件负载均衡设置
(1)选择合适的硬件设备:根据业务需求和预算,选择性能稳定的负载均衡设备。
(2)配置网络接口:将负载均衡设备连接到服务器网络,并配置相应的网络参数。
(3)设置虚拟IP:为负载均衡设备分配一个虚拟IP地址,用于接收客户端请求。
(4)配置负载均衡策略:根据业务需求,设置合适的负载均衡策略,如轮询、最少连接数等。
图片来源于网络,如有侵权联系删除
(5)设置健康检查:对服务器进行健康检查,确保其正常运行。
2、软件负载均衡设置
(1)选择合适的软件:根据业务需求和服务器环境,选择合适的负载均衡软件,如Nginx、LVS等。
(2)安装并配置软件:按照软件官方文档进行安装和配置。
(3)配置负载均衡策略:根据业务需求,设置合适的负载均衡策略。
(4)设置健康检查:对服务器进行健康检查,确保其正常运行。
3、云负载均衡设置
(1)选择合适的云服务提供商:根据业务需求和预算,选择合适的云服务提供商。
(2)创建负载均衡实例:在云服务提供商的控制台中创建负载均衡实例。
(3)配置负载均衡策略:根据业务需求,设置合适的负载均衡策略。
(4)绑定后端服务器:将后端服务器添加到负载均衡实例中。
图片来源于网络,如有侵权联系删除
最佳实践
1、选择合适的负载均衡策略:根据业务需求和服务器性能,选择合适的负载均衡策略,如轮询、最少连接数、源地址哈希等。
2、定期进行健康检查:对服务器进行定期健康检查,确保其正常运行。
3、合理配置服务器资源:根据业务需求,合理配置服务器资源,如CPU、内存、带宽等。
4、监控系统性能:实时监控系统性能,及时发现并解决潜在问题。
5、实施故障转移:当负载均衡设备或服务器出现故障时,能够自动切换到备用设备或服务器。
6、优化网络配置:合理配置网络参数,如TCP/IP参数、DNS解析等,以提高系统性能。
7、定期备份:对负载均衡系统进行定期备份,以防数据丢失。
负载均衡系统在保障网站和应用系统稳定运行方面具有重要意义,通过深入了解负载均衡系统的设置方法,结合最佳实践,我们可以优化负载均衡系统,提高系统性能和可靠性,在实际应用中,应根据业务需求和服务器环境,选择合适的负载均衡方案,并不断优化和调整,以适应不断变化的需求。
标签: #负载均衡系统的设置
评论列表